Industrial Roof

Large-scale and little organizations most of the time choose a roof business that can provide commercial roof services that would not significantly interfere their regular service operations. There are a number of roofing contractors that provide special services for business homes such as leaving parking area free of particles and clearing entryways of any blockages so that your company can run uninterrupted. There are numerous types of roof to select from for your industrial structure. The choice would largely depend on the expense, the slope of your roof, and the weather in your region. Asphalt shingles are the most frequently utilized kind of shingles both on residential and industrial roofing structures. Strengthened with wood fibers, fiberglass or some organic materials, asphalt shingles can last to 2-3 decades. Laminated shingles are also made from asphalt but are readily available in a wider variety of colors and textures that make it appear more costly shake or slate tiles. Metal roofings are anticipated to last between 30 to 50 years and are significantly cheaper than asphalt shingles if correctly installed. This kind of roofing product can withstand most of extreme weather but have actually been known to dent after some time. Cooper is another alternative to think about, although it is much expensive than aluminum. With copper roofing systems, you can expect it to last up to 100 years. When it comes to wood shakes especially for industrial roof, Cedar is the leading option. Typical expense of wood shake application can run up to 50% greater than other roofing applications. Slate shingles are substantially much heavier and harder to mount. They are likewise rather vulnerable however can absolutely add beauty and beauty to any structure.

material to consider for you commercial roofing requirements. Tiles are usually made from concrete, rubber or clay. Clay tiles are more pricey than concrete tiles but they are generally the same in terms of efficiency and resilience. Tiles are a lot heavier than other roofing materials, so you may need additional structural support for your roofing system.

Flat Roofs

Flat roofs are a terrific method to keep a building safe from water. Understanding precisely what to do with a flat roof will ensure you have a working roof system that will last a long time.

They may look excellent, and are very typical, flat roofs do require routine maintenance and comprehensive repair in order to efficiently avoid water infiltration. You'll be pleased with your flat roofing system for an extremely long time if this is done properly.

Flat roofing systems aren't as popular and/or attractive as its newer counterparts, such as copper, tile, or slate roofs. They are just as essential and need even more attention. In order to prevent throwing away cash on short-term repair work, you should know precisely how flat roofing systems are designed, the various kinds of flat roofing systems that are offered, and the importance of regular evaluation and maintenance.

A flat roofing system works by offering a water resistant membrane over a structure. It includes several layers of hydrophobic materials that is put over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is generally put between roofing system membrane.

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, intersect with the membrane and the other structure components to avoid water seepage. The water is then directed to drains pipes, downspouts, and rain gutters by the roofing's minor pitch.

There are four most common types of flat roof systems. Listed in order of increasing toughness and expense,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, built-up or multiple-ply, and flat-seamed metal. They can range an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roof that is used over and existing roofing system, to $20 per square foot or more for new metal roofing systems.

Utilized because the 1890s, asphalt roll roofing normally includes one layer of asphalt-saturated organic or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roofing system fel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and usually covered with a granular mineral surface. The joints are typically covered over with a roofing compound. It can last about 10 years.

Single-ply membrane roofing is the newest kind of roofing product. It is often utilized to replace multiple-ply roofs. 10 to 12 year warranties are typical, but correct installation is important and upkeep is still required.

Multiple-ply or built-up roof, also known as BUR, is made from overlapping rolls of saturated or coated felts or mats that are interspersed with layers of bitumen and surfaced with a granular roof ballast, tile, or sheet pavers that are utilized to secure the underlying materials from the weather. BURs are designed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ends on the materials used.

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a covering of asphalt or coal tar. Since the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es checking and maintaining the seams of the roofing challenging.

Lastly, flat-seamed roofs have actually been used since the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last lots of decades depending upon the quality of the product, maintenance, and exposure to the components.

Galvanized metal does require routine painting in order to prevent rust and split seams need to be resoldered. Other metal surfaces,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and generally needs replacing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less-steel are favored as long-lasting flat roofings.
